Florence alumni have 119th banquet

A total of 143 alumni, guests, and teachers attended the 119th annual Florence Alumni Banquet on May 23 at the Florence Gymnasium.

Classes represented were from 1940 to 2015.

Special recognition was made of the classes of 1940 (75-year graduate, Nadine Noll Hoch Kline of Texas), 1945, 1950, 1955, 1960, and 1970.

The Florence High School Class of 1965 was honored at the head table as 50-year graduates.

Alumni traveled from eight states: Arkansas, Colorado, Florida, Indiana, Missouri, Nebraska, Texas, and from 22 towns in Kansas. Sixteen alums were from Florence, 12 alumni from Wichita, and 17 alumni from Marion.

Mike Robinson, class of 1967, was master of ceremonies. Lauren McLinden, scholarship recipient in 2014, told about her first year at Kansas State University.

Florence High School Alumni Association awarded a $1,000 scholarship to Dylan Carpenter.

Reilly Reid, class of 1965 and commander of VFW Post 308, served the meal.

Florence Memorial High School Alumni first met May 25, 1896, in the Horner Hotel.

Ralph W. Smith, class of 1894, was elected the first president.

The 120th alumni banquet will be May 28.
